- "The Wicked Dreadroot" is the strongest Fiend-Type monster in the game, alongside "Raviel, Lord of Phantasms" and "Darkness Neosphere".
- "The Wicked Dreadroot" is the "Wicked God" version of the "Egyptian God" "Obelisk the Tormentor".
- In some English Yu-Gi-Oh! video games, the name is spelt "Dreadroute".
- In the Yu-Gi-Oh! R Manga the attack name of this card is "Fears Knockdown".
- In the Yu-Gi-Oh! GX anime, it is the only one of the wicked gods to appear hidin in the 2nd ending of the Japanese version; WAKE UP YOUR HEART.
- Just like Obelisk the Tormentor, this is the only Wicked God card with predetermined ATK and DEF value.
